A photographer
for a national magazine was assigned to get photos of a great forest
fire. Smoke at the scene was too thick to get any good shots, so he
frantically called his home office to hire a plane.
"It
will be waiting for you at the airport!" he was assured by his editor.
As soon as he got to the small, rural airport, sure enough, a plane was
warming up near the runway. He jumped in with his equipment and yelled,
"Let's go! Let's go!" The pilot swung the plane into the wind and soon
they were in the air.
"Fly
over the north side of the fire," said the photographer, "and make
three or four low level passes."
"Why?" asked the pilot.
"Because I'm going to take pictures! I'm a photographer, and
photographers take pictures!" said the photographer with great
exasperation.
After a long pause the pilot said, "You mean you're not the
instructor?"
Three men: an
editor, a photographer, and a journalist are covering a political
convention in Miami. They decide to walk up and down the beach during
their lunch hour. Halfway up the beach, they stumbled upon a lamp. As
they rub the lamp a genie appears and says "Normally I would grant you
three wishes, but since there are three of you, I will grant you each
one wish."
The
photographer went first. "I would like to spend the rest of my life
living in a huge house in St. Thomas with no money worries." The genie
granted him his wish and sent him on off to St. Thomas.
The journalist
went next. "I would like to spend the rest of my life living on a huge
yacht cruising the Mediterranean with no money worries." The genie
granted him his wish and sent him off to the Mediterranean.
Last, but not
least, it was the editor's turn. "And what would your wish be?" asked
the genie.
"I
want them both back after lunch" replied the editor, "the deadline for
tomorrow's newspaper is in about ten hours.

When a visitor
to a small town in Georgia came upon a wild dog attacking a young boy,
he quickly grabbed the animal and throttled it with his two hands.
A reporter saw
the incident, congratulated the man and told him the headline the
following day would read, "Valiant Local Man Saves Child by Killing
Vicious Animal."
The hero told
the journalist that he wasn't from that town.
"Well,
then," the reporter said, "the headline will probably say, 'Georgia Man
Saves Child by Killing Dog' ."
"Actually,"
the man said, "I'm from Connecticut."
"In
that case," the reporter said in a huff, "the headline should read,
'Yankee Kills Family Pet' ."

A Soviet
journalist walks into the hospital and tells the desk nurse, "I want to
see the eye-ear doctor."
"There is no such doctor" she tells him. "Perhaps you would like to see
someone else?"
"No, I need to see an eye-ear doctor," he says.
"But there is no such doctor," she replies. "We have doctors for the
eyes and doctors for the ear, nose and throat, but no eye-ear doctor."
No help. He repeats, "I want to see the eye-ear doctor."
They go around
like this for a few minutes and then the nurse says: "Comrade, there is
no eye-ear doctor, but if there were one, why would you want to see
him?"
"Because," he replies, "I keep hearing one thing and seeing another."
